Abstract:Objective To explore the role of nurse caring team in an infectious disease epidemic and to provide reference for nursing management. Methods The nurse caring team well played the role in providing caring for first-line nurses during on-call period, working period and quarantine period in an infectious disease epidemic. The number of front-line nurses′ feedbacks of problems was calculated. Results Under the initiative of the nursing department, 160 head nurses provided caring for first-line nurses, and about 600 nurses received caring from the nurse caring team per day. Feedbacks of the first-line nurses were related to daily life, physical, work-related and psychological problems, and were decreased after running the nurse caring team. Conclusion Motivating the nurse caring team to practice caring for the first-line nurses plays an important role in prevention and control of infectious disease epidermic.
